[Решено] Текстовый файл (cp1251) в Memo.

Вопросы программирования и использования среды Lazarus.

Модератор: Модераторы

[Решено] Текстовый файл (cp1251) в Memo.

Сообщение GAMER » 08.02.2012 14:38:42

LConvEncoding; <- Тадам

CP1251ToUTF8(S)

Спасибо! Заработало!
Аватара пользователя
GAMER
энтузиаст
 
Сообщения: 627
Зарегистрирован: 06.08.2008 13:41:07
Откуда: Ужгород-Днепр, Украина

Re: Текстовый файл (cp1251) в Memo.

Сообщение SSerge » 08.02.2012 14:39:08

Предложенная Brainenjii методика работает :idea:
SSerge
энтузиаст
 
Сообщения: 971
Зарегистрирован: 12.01.2012 05:34:14
Откуда: Барнаул

Re: [Решено] Текстовый файл (cp1251) в Memo.

Сообщение GAMER » 08.02.2012 14:41:35

Наверное стоит записать в FAQ.
Аватара пользователя
GAMER
энтузиаст
 
Сообщения: 627
Зарегистрирован: 06.08.2008 13:41:07
Откуда: Ужгород-Днепр, Украина

Re: [Решено] Текстовый файл (cp1251) в Memo.

Сообщение Padre_Mortius » 08.02.2012 16:21:50

А может лучше в багзиллу?
Padre_Mortius
энтузиаст
 
Сообщения: 1265
Зарегистрирован: 29.05.2007 17:38:07
Откуда: Спб

Re: [Решено] Текстовый файл (cp1251) в Memo.

Сообщение SSerge » 09.02.2012 05:37:31

Padre_Mortius
Мне кажется, что по крайней мере при работе с файлами таки более правильно использовать функции, не полагающиеся на автоопределения кодовых страниц, вынутых откуда то из окружения операционной системы, ибо мало ли в какой кодировке будут эти файлы;

То что найден определнно баг, и баг суровый - однозначно.
Но... вот я например с багтрекерами никогда не работал и что то даже пытаться наверно не буду...
SSerge
энтузиаст
 
Сообщения: 971
Зарегистрирован: 12.01.2012 05:34:14
Откуда: Барнаул

Пред.

Вернуться в Lazarus

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 219

Рейтинг@Mail.ru